Selecting applicants is an integral part of sales force planning and requires matching company needs with applicant potential. Companies use a variety of selection tools such as application blanks, interviews, tests, reference checks and assessment centers to evaluate applicants. Hiring decisions must be based on objective, job-related criteria that are validated to predict job performance in order to comply with anti-discrimination laws. The optimal selection process evaluates applicants using multiple validated tools and compares results to job requirements to make the best hiring decisions.
